Italy's CDP, Intesa Sanpaolo Issue €25m Digital Bond on Polygon

Italy’s state-owned development bank CDP and the country’s largest banking group, Intesa Sanpaolo, have issued a €25 million ($27.6 million) digital bond on the Polygon (MATIC) blockchain. The four-month bond is part of the European Central Bank’s (ECB) test project for wholesale settlement of central bank money via blockchain. This is the first time that a digital bond has been issued on a public blockchain in Europe. The bond was issued using a new platform developed by CDP and Intesa Sanpaolo, which is based on the Polygon blockchain. The ECB’s test project is designed to explore the potential of using blockchain technology to improve the efficiency and security of wholesale payments. The project involves a number of central banks and financial institutions from across Europe.
